Oaks-Mission was not able to break out of their rough patch on Tuesday as the team picked up their 13th straight loss dating back to last season. They lost 22-14 to the Foyil Panthers. On the bright side, the 14- run effort marked the Warriors' highest-scoring matchup to date.
Malakye Hawley and Braden Smith stepped up to the plate in a big way. Hawley scored four runs and stole five bases while going 4-for-4, while Smith scored four runs and stole five bases while getting on base in all four of his plate appearances. Hawley also put up a triple, which was his first of the season. Ketcher Kirk was another key player, scoring a run and stealing a base while going 2-for-3.
Oaks-Mission's defeat dropped their record down to 0-12. As for Foyil, their win ended a seven-game drought at home and bumped them up to 4-15.
Looking ahead, Oaks-Mission will host Keys at 4:30 p.m. on Friday. As for Foyil, they will venture away from home to face off against Afton at 4:00 p.m. on Wednesday.
